When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
Maxus Deliver 3 is a bit cheaper – starting at 33,600 £ , while the VW Transporter Transporter costs 37,500 £ . That’s a price difference of around 3,866 £.
In terms of energy consumption, the Maxus Deliver 3 is only slightly more efficient: consuming 20.2 kWh/100km compared to 21.9 kWh/100km for the VW Transporter Transporter. That’s a difference of about 1.7 kWh/100km.
As for electric range, the VW Transporter Transporter offers slightly more range – reaching up to 331 km, about 62 km more than the Maxus Deliver 3.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the VW Transporter Transporter offers substantially more power – delivering 286 HP compared to 160 HP. That’s roughly 126 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the VW Transporter Transporter is visibly quicker – completing the sprint in 7.4 s, while the Maxus Deliver 3 takes 8.9 s. That’s about 1.5 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the VW Transporter Transporter delivers clearly more torque with 415 Nm compared to 225 Nm. That’s about 190 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Seats: VW Transporter Transporter offers more seats – 5 vs 2.
In terms of curb weight, Maxus Deliver 3 is slightly lighter – 1,690 kg compared to 1,872 kg. The difference is around 182 kg.
When it comes to payload, the VW Transporter Transporter carries noticeably more – 1,259 kg compared to 970 kg. That’s a difference of about 289 kg.
